SoundCloud says it's never trained AI using artists' work after getting called out for terms of use change


SoundCloud quietly updated its terms in 2024 to add that content uploaded to the platform may be used to train artificial intelligence.

The outrage came after tech ethicist Ed Newton-Rex(via TechCrunch) spotted a change to SoundCloud's terms that was made in February 2024 seemingly without notifying users. "Any future AI tools will be built for artists to enhance discovery, protect rights, and expand opportunities," SoundCloud posted on Reddit. Just a few months ago, though, SoundCloud introduced a suite of AI tools geared toward music creation, on top of three others it had announced earlier that year.
